Transaction 7f3d7a62ff94161a3fffb9df57e62624a29ebbd24059e35e7e7ad0a686a9dd66
1 Input
1 Output
-
7f3d7a62ff94161a3fffb9df57e62624a29ebbd24059e35e7e7ad0a686a9dd66:0
- value
- 6312227
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ec6fa535a11571355975f16810924ace1ef87e9f OP_EQUAL
- address
- 3PFB953oQjtsUi5fnewJzquXQiDbi3oEMB